loopy83
Moderator, HWLUXX OC-Team, TeamMUTTI
Hi zusammen,
ich habe ein Docker Image bzw. eine Python Applikation, die ich gerne skalierbar automatisch ausrollen möchte.
Ich möchte also nur weniger Parameter angeben und dann soll eine neue Instanz davon erstellt und gestartet werden.
Aktuell miete ich dafür VPS bei Hetzner, kopiere alle nötigen Dateien, konfiguriere ein paar Sachen, starte den Docker und los gehts.
Nun suche ich meine Möglichkeit, wie ich diesen Prozess beschleunigen kann.
- VPS Instanz erstellen
- Datensatz kopieren
- Konfiguration anpassen
- loslaufen lassen
Datensatz kopieren kann man automatisch via ssh.
Konfiguration anpassen kann man ebenfalls automatisch via ssh.
Starten kann man ebenfalls alles mit ssh via externen Scripten.
Das einzige was mir noch fehlt ist das Aufsetzen/Anlegen der VPS Instanzen.
Hat damit jemand Erfarungen?
Also einfach ein "generate new VPS instance", warten bis instanz läuft, bekomme standard-user und PW und ab da kann man es ja eigentlich alles mit einem externen Script steuern und zentral verwalten.
Amazon habe ich mir angesehen, aber die Produkte sind ziemlich unübersichtlich.
In Summe könnten es schon 50-300 Instanzen werden.
Vielen Dank!
Andi
ich habe ein Docker Image bzw. eine Python Applikation, die ich gerne skalierbar automatisch ausrollen möchte.
Ich möchte also nur weniger Parameter angeben und dann soll eine neue Instanz davon erstellt und gestartet werden.
Aktuell miete ich dafür VPS bei Hetzner, kopiere alle nötigen Dateien, konfiguriere ein paar Sachen, starte den Docker und los gehts.
Nun suche ich meine Möglichkeit, wie ich diesen Prozess beschleunigen kann.
- VPS Instanz erstellen
- Datensatz kopieren
- Konfiguration anpassen
- loslaufen lassen
Datensatz kopieren kann man automatisch via ssh.
Konfiguration anpassen kann man ebenfalls automatisch via ssh.
Starten kann man ebenfalls alles mit ssh via externen Scripten.
Das einzige was mir noch fehlt ist das Aufsetzen/Anlegen der VPS Instanzen.
Hat damit jemand Erfarungen?
Also einfach ein "generate new VPS instance", warten bis instanz läuft, bekomme standard-user und PW und ab da kann man es ja eigentlich alles mit einem externen Script steuern und zentral verwalten.
Amazon habe ich mir angesehen, aber die Produkte sind ziemlich unübersichtlich.
In Summe könnten es schon 50-300 Instanzen werden.
Vielen Dank!
Andi